Reminds me of the time when the first FH10s came on the market. We ordered one with a 380 engine and specifically asked that the 380 sign not be fixed till after delivery because we had identified that big square cupboard lid as exactly right for our logo.

So, when we went down to pick it up you can imagine I wasn’t best pleased to see the numbers in the usual place. Half way through tearing a large strip off the dealer, the prospective driver who had come down with me said ’ er…I thought you’d ordered one with a 380 in it.’ I had been so wound up by having our instructions ignored that I completely failed to notice that the numbers said 340.

Anyway, asked to find out if the plate was wrong or the engine, they eventually decided that it was the wrong engine and promised to put it right. Whether the engine or pump or whatever tweakings I don’t know but finally we took delivery with the 380 plates in a little bag. Fine.

However, when we took delivery of later F10s, we noticed that none of them could touch the original for power, but nevertheless performed like 380s, and wondered if the old one had, after all, a 420 in it. :laughing:
Needless to say, I wasn’t kicking up a fuss on that occasion :smiley: .
